Title :
Model Predictive Coordinated secondary voltage control of power grids

Abstract :
In this paper Model Predictive Control (MPC) algorithm is applied to control, in a coordinated way, the voltage of some sensitive buses of the power network, called pilot nodes. A linear model of partitioned power system is first obtained by state-space system identification as the system model for MPC. Based on the measured voltage at pilot nodes, the centralized secondary MPC controller changes the reactive power injected to the pilot nodes so that voltage deviation of these buses is compensated and reaches its desired value defined by the tertiary level. The proposed method has been tested on the New England 39- bus network and compared with the case without any secondary voltage controller. The simulation results show the effectiveness of the proposed method.
